Yes, there is a difference. I am using Dust made from pellets. I call it "Dave's coarse pellet dust". He started a thread on it couple 3-4 months ago. put pellets in a bowl, add hot water a little at a time and watch the pellets expand. mash them with a spoon. Add just enough hot water to break them up, keep them as dry as you can. Spread out on a foil lined cookie sheet and bake in oven (or smoker when hot smoking if you have the room) 270* for 2 hours or so....A-MAZE-N DUST cannot be used with the A-MAZE-N TUBE SMOKER
